JPMorgan on AC Industry

  • Overall demand trends have lagged expectations amidst challenging weather conditions

  • Festive uptick was not very encouraging either

  • All eyes are now on pre-season purchases starting end Q3 and during Q4

  • Channel inventory levels are still high driving working capital pressures at the dealer end

  • Build-up for the season will be a key monitorable

  • Price hikes in high single digit due to new energy rating norms will likely be offset by GST benefits

  • Competitive landscape remains firm with significant capacity build-out which may weigh on margin/return profiles

  • Regulatory changes like QCO norms for compressors and new BEE ratings will be key watch outs

  • Amidst volatile AC industry growth outlook, believe LG India is relatively better placed with a diversified portfolio mix

Investec on SBFC Finance

  • Maintain Buy with target price of Rs 150

  • SBFC has built a niche in secured MSME finance

  • Geographically diversified network helps smooth out state-level volatility

  • Remains focused on cost efficiency, targeting a reduction in its cost-to-income ratio to below 30% over the next 3-4 years

  • Aspires to grow AUM at 5%-7% QoQ with improving cost ratios and RoE expansion

  • Well capitalised to double its AUM over the next 3-4 years

  • Valuation is expensive, but believe is justified given quality management team and strong earnings growth

Jefferies on Cement Prices

  • Cement: Muted Month on Pricing

  • Cement price was lower by 0.5% MoM in Nov

  • QTD avg is soft at 1.5-2% QoQ decline, given cap on near term pricing due to new GST rollout

  • Checks suggest pricing may improve in Q4 with better demand

  • Do build in price recovery in Q4 amid demand recovery

  • Remain constructive on the space on a 12-basis; like Ambuja, UltraTech and JK Cement

BofA on PB Fintech

  • Maintain Neutral with target price of Rs 1,980

  • See no GST-led negative impact on health & term insurance, but some impact on savings biz

  • Company is working towards addressing this impact over 3-6 months

  • Negotiating with insurers as take rate on savings at 10-13% are already low

Emkay on IPCA Labs

  • Initiate Buy with target price of Rs 1,700

  • Likely to defy skeptics yet again

  • Domestic outperformance an outcome of portfolio construct + a playbook perfected over the years

  • Europe, branded generics, and US re-entry to fuel export momentum

  • Ky elements of the Unichem reset yet to play out

  • Estimate 17% EPS CAGR for IPCA over FY25-28

  • Expect the company to exit FY26 with a net-cash position
